Set against the backdrop of 19th-century America, this novel follows the life of Clotelle, a mixed-race woman navigating the complexities of race, identity, and freedom. As the daughter of a slave and a white plantation owner, Clotelle's journey explores themes of love, resistance, and the quest for autonomy in a society rife with prejudice. William Wells Brown, a former slave and the first African American novelist, weaves a compelling narrative that highlights the struggles and resilience of African Americans during this tumultuous period.
